How It Works

Develop lateral footwork and hip positioning so defenders can stay in front of a receiver before the ball is snapped.

What You Need
conesflags
Mindset Rep
Commitment Cue

Pick the cue that tells you when to go. Say it quietly before the rep starts.

Your Focus

Good coverage begins before the pass is thrown — defenders who can mirror movement stay in optimal flag-pulling position.

1
Set Up

Two players face each other across a 3-yard gap; one is the receiver moving laterally, one is the defender mirroring.

2
Run The Rep
A.
Receiver moves left and right within a 5-yard zone; defender mirrors using a lateral shuffle, staying between the receiver and the goal line.
B.
Coach blows whistle to freeze, defender's position is evaluated: are they between the receiver and the end zone?
3
Check It

Don't cross your feet, stay in a shuffle

Goal

You're there when you stay in front of the receiver the whole way, feet moving, hips facing them, not crossing over.

Helpful Cues
Don't cross your feet, stay in a shuffleMatch every move with a move, never fall behindHead up and hips square to the receiver
UPLVL IT

Receiver can also move forward and backward, not just laterally, making the mirror more complex.

Source: NFL FLAG Way to Play Coaches Guide
